      pinctrl: baytrail: Really serialize all register accesses · bbe414a1
      Hans de Goede authored
      [ Upstream commit 40ecab55 ]
      
      Commit 39ce8150 ("pinctrl: baytrail: Serialize all register access")
      added a spinlock around all register accesses because:
      
      "There is a hardware issue in Intel Baytrail where concurrent GPIO register
       access might result reads of 0xffffffff and writes might get dropped
       completely."
      
      Testing has shown that this does not catch all cases, there are still
      2 problems remaining
      
      1) The original fix uses a spinlock per byt_gpio device / struct,
      additional testing has shown that this is not sufficient concurent
      accesses to 2 different GPIO banks also suffer from the same problem.
      
      This commit fixes this by moving to a single global lock.
      
      2) The original fix did not add a lock around the register accesses in
      the suspend/resume handling.
      
      Since pinctrl-baytrail.c is using normal suspend/resume handlers,
      interrupts are still enabled during suspend/resume handling. Nothing
      should be using the GPIOs when they are being taken down, _but_ the
      GPIOs themselves may still cause interrupts, which are likely to
      use (read) the triggering GPIO. So we need to protect against
      concurrent GPIO register accesses in the suspend/resume handlers too.
      
      This commit fixes this by adding the missing spin_lock / unlock calls.
      
      The 2 fixes together fix the Acer Switch 10 SW5-012 getting completely
      confused after a suspend resume. The DSDT for this device has a bug
      in its _LID method which reprograms the home and power button trigger-
      flags requesting both high and low _level_ interrupts so the IRQs for
      these 2 GPIOs continuously fire. This combined with the saving of
      registers during suspend, triggers concurrent GPIO register accesses
      resulting in saving 0xffffffff as pconf0 value during suspend and then
      when restoring this on resume the pinmux settings get all messed up,
      resulting in various I2C busses being stuck, the wifi no longer working
      and often the tablet simply not coming out of suspend at all.

    • Eric Dumazet's avatar
      tcp: do not send empty skb from tcp_write_xmit() · d3f384f5
      Eric Dumazet authored
      [ Upstream commit 1f85e626 ]
      
      Backport of commit fdfc5c85 ("tcp: remove empty skb from
      write queue in error cases") in linux-4.14 stable triggered
      various bugs. One of them has been fixed in commit ba2ddb43f270
      ("tcp: Don't dequeue SYN/FIN-segments from write-queue"), but
      we still have crashes in some occasions.
      
      Root-cause is that when tcp_sendmsg() has allocated a fresh
      skb and could not append a fragment before being blocked
      in sk_stream_wait_memory(), tcp_write_xmit() might be called
      and decide to send this fresh and empty skb.
      
      Sending an empty packet is not only silly, it might have caused
      many issues we had in the past with tp->packets_out being
      out of sync.

    • Russell King's avatar
      net: marvell: mvpp2: phylink requires the link interrupt · 3182439a
      Russell King authored
      [ Upstream commit f3f2364e ]
      
      phylink requires the MAC to report when its link status changes when
      operating in inband modes.  Failure to report link status changes
      means that phylink has no idea when the link events happen, which
      results in either the network interface's carrier remaining up or
      remaining permanently down.
      
      For example, with a fiber module, if the interface is brought up and
      link is initially established, taking the link down at the far end
      will cut the optical power.  The SFP module's LOS asserts, we
      deactivate the link, and the network interface reports no carrier.
      
      When the far end is brought back up, the SFP module's LOS deasserts,
      but the MAC may be slower to establish link.  If this happens (which
      in my tests is a certainty) then phylink never hears that the MAC
      has established link with the far end, and the network interface is
      stuck reporting no carrier.  This means the interface is
      non-functional.
      
      Avoiding the link interrupt when we have phylink is basically not
      an option, so remove the !port->phylink from the test.

    • Hangbin Liu's avatar
      net: add bool confirm_neigh parameter for dst_ops.update_pmtu · 8bf95f28
      Hangbin Liu authored
      [ Upstream commit bd085ef6 ]
      
      The MTU update code is supposed to be invoked in response to real
      networking events that update the PMTU. In IPv6 PMTU update function
      __ip6_rt_update_pmtu() we called dst_confirm_neigh() to update neighbor
      confirmed time.
      
      But for tunnel code, it will call pmtu before xmit, like:
        - tnl_update_pmtu()
          - skb_dst_update_pmtu()
            - ip6_rt_update_pmtu()
              - __ip6_rt_update_pmtu()
                - dst_confirm_neigh()
      
      If the tunnel remote dst mac address changed and we still do the neigh
      confirm, we will not be able to update neigh cache and ping6 remote
      will failed.
      
      So for this ip_tunnel_xmit() case, _EVEN_ if the MTU is changed, we
      should not be invoking dst_confirm_neigh() as we have no evidence
      of successful two-way communication at this point.
      
      On the other hand it is also important to keep the neigh reachability fresh
      for TCP flows, so we cannot remove this dst_confirm_neigh() call.
      
      To fix the issue, we have to add a new bool parameter for dst_ops.update_pmtu
      to choose whether we should do neigh update or not. I will add the parameter
      in this patch and set all the callers to true to comply with the previous
      way, and fix the tunnel code one by one on later patches.

    • Antonio Messina's avatar
      udp: fix integer overflow while computing available space in sk_rcvbuf · 4840b6a7
      Antonio Messina authored
      [ Upstream commit feed8a4f ]
      
      When the size of the receive buffer for a socket is close to 2^31 when
      computing if we have enough space in the buffer to copy a packet from
      the queue to the buffer we might hit an integer overflow.
      
      When an user set net.core.rmem_default to a value close to 2^31 UDP
      packets are dropped because of this overflow. This can be visible, for
      instance, with failure to resolve hostnames.
      
      This can be fixed by casting sk_rcvbuf (which is an int) to unsigned
      int, similarly to how it is done in TCP.
